Super Falcons Depart for Addis Ababa on Sunday Preparatory for Nigeria\ Ethiopia Olympic qualifiers

Super Falcons will depart Nigeria for Addis Ababa, Ethiopian capital on Sunday, October 22, 2023, for the 2024 Olympics Qualifiers first leg.
Accordingly, the players and officials of the nine-time African champions will leave the shores of Nigeria for the first leg of the Paris 2024 Olympics Qualifiers in Addis Ababa from the nation’s capital, Abuja.

The four home-based players invited for the two-legged tie are Monle Oyono (Bayelsa Queens), Comfort
Folorunsho (Edo Queens), Jumoke Alani (Edo Queens), and Opeyemi Ajakaye (Robo Queens).
They will be joined by the foreign-based players in Addis Ababa for their first training sessions ahead of the game.
The first leg of the second-round fixture in Addis Ababa is on Wednesday, 25th October, while the return leg in Abuja will be held on Tuesday, 31st October.
